Priority Named to CNBC’s List of World’s Top Fintech Companies for Third Consecutive Year

ALPHARETTA, Ga.--(BUSINESS WIRE)--Priority, the payments and banking solution that streamlines collecting, storing, lending and sending money to unlock revenue opportunities, today announced it has been named to the 2025 CNBC/Statista list of the World’s Top Fintech Companies.

This marks the third consecutive year Priority has earned a spot on the global ranking, which highlights the most innovative and influential players in financial technology.

The CNBC/Statista list of the World’s Top Fintech Companies recognizes standout fintech firms across eight sectors, including Payments, Neobanking, and Digital Assets. CNBC and Statista evaluated more than 2,000 fintechs worldwide using a mix of public data and company submissions, assessing metrics like revenue, user growth, and funding. Priority was recognized in the Payments category.

Late last year, Priority was also named #45 on Forbes list of America’s Most Successful Small-Cap Companies, a ranking based on growth in revenue, earnings, and stock performance.
